Coding Dojo - Sushi
A coding dojo, or a code kata, is an exercise in programming which helps programmers hone their skills through practice and repetition.
This coding dojo is part of a programming test. The main idea of it is to practice some of the skills used in programming. The dojo is about calculating prices for client meals at a restaurant.
